Beyond the Tartan: A Look at Kilt Accessories for Men
When it comes to kilts, the tartan is certainly a focal point. But a truly complete kilt ensemble extends far beyond merely the fabric. A gentleman adorning a kilt has a multitude of accessories at his command to elevate his look, express his style, and add a touch of authenticity to his Scottish attire.
- A sporran, the traditional saddlebag-like worn at the front, is both practical and stylish.
- Brooches, often featuring intricate designs or family crests, add a splash of color and personalization to the kilt.
- Sgian-dubh knives, tucked neatly into the stocking, are traditional accessories that add a touch of Scottish heritage.
From the subtle details like garters to more elaborate pieces like rings, kilt accessories offer endless possibilities to create a truly unique and memorable Scottish ensemble.
